Before you begin
Make sure that the following conditions exist before proceeding
with this task:
- An IBM Storage Protect server must be available to
register the nodes.
- The Data Protection for VMware vSphere GUI is
installed on a system that meets the operating system prerequisites.
It must have network connectivity to the following systems:
- vStorage Backup Server
- IBM Storage Protect server
- vCenter Server
Procedure
- Log on to the IBM Storage Protect server and
complete the tasks described in Setting up the IBM Storage Protect nodes in a vSphere environment.
- Log on to the vStorage Backup Server and complete the tasks described in Setting up data mover nodes with the vSphere plug-in GUI.
- Log on to the system where the Data Protection for VMware vSphere GUI is installed and complete the tasks
described in Configuring the Data Protection for VMware command-line interface in a vSphere environment.
- On the system where the Data Protection for VMware vSphere GUI is
installed, start the vSphere Client and log on to the vCenter.
If the vSphere Client is already running, you must stop and
restart it.
- Go to the Home directory in the vSphere Client. Click the Data Protection for VMware vSphere GUI icon
in the Solutions and Applications panel.
Tip: If
the icon is not shown, then the Data Protection for VMware vSphere GUI was
not registered or a connection error occurred.
- In the vSphere Client menu, go to to start the
Plug-in Manager.
- If you can locate the Data Protection for VMware vSphere GUI and
a connection error occurred, verify connectivity to the machine where
the Data Protection for VMware vSphere GUI is
installed by issuing the
ping command.
- If you cannot locate the Data Protection for VMware vSphere GUI in the Plug-in Manager, then you must
re-register the Data Protection for VMware vSphere GUI.For detailed instructions, complete the tasks that are described in Troubleshooting.
Results
The Data Protection for VMware vSphere GUI is
ready for backup and restore operations.
